Ceres’ Trevino makes Dean’s List

(MILWAUKEE) – Mariah Trevino of Ceres received academic honors from the Milwaukee School of Engineering for the 2020 Fall Quarter.

Trevino, who is working on her b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ering, was named to the Dean’s List.

Undergraduate students who have earned at least 30 credits and have a cumulative GPA of 3.20 or higher (out of 4.0) are named to the Dean’s List. Students who have maintained a 3.70 or higher receive high honors.

Undergraduate students on the Honors List have earned a GPA of at least 3.20 (out of 4.0) for this quarter and are not on the Dean's List.

Milwaukee School of Engineering is an independent, non-profit university has about 2,700 students and was founded in 1903.
